> I submitted a Phobos PR for `isInputRangeOf`. It was nuked from orbit. I
> understand why: as you mention, the combinatorial explosion of names is
> an issue. But: it's a mess rangeifying code when this:
>
> void fun(Foo[] foos);  // yay! readable
>
> becomes:
>
> void fun(R)(R foos) if(isInputRange!R && is(Unqual!(ElementType!R) == Foo);

If you find a number of these, that would be good evidence. -- Andrei
